Members of the United Steelworkers (USW) Local 2020-05 have ratified a new four-year collective agreement with Vale, one of the world's largest multinational mining companies and a major employer in Sudbury, Ontario. The contract, which runs until Oct. 26, 2029, delivers a 5% wage increase in the first year, followed by 3% increases in each of the next three years.
